Actually even if you find one NTP atomic based server(I dont think it exists) the NTP protocol isn't so accurate that your machine will have the same accuracy as the atomic clock. As wikipedia says:

NTP uses Marzullo's algorithm, and includes support for features such as leap seconds. NTPv4 can usually maintain time to within 10 milliseconds (1/100 s) over the public Internet, and can achieve accuracies of 200 microseconds (1/5000 s) or better in local area networks under ideal conditions.

An Atomic clock have a higher acurracy than NTP:

National standards agencies maintain an accuracy of 10βˆ’9 seconds per day (approximately 1 part in 1014), and a precision set by the radio transmitter pumping the maser.
